#define IDT_SIZE 256
extern void load_idt();
/*
* This is the structure of an entry
* in the Interrupt Descriptor Table
* that the processor uses to hanle
* interrupts.
*/
struct idt_entry{
unsigned short int off_lower; //lower bits of ISR offset
unsigned short int selector; //segment selector where to locate the ISR
unsigned char not_used; //just keep it like it is
unsigned char present_dpl; //define the if the handler is present and the DPL
unsigned short int off_higher; //higher bits of ISR offset
};
/*
* This is the IDT
* it's composed of 256 entry.
*/
struct idt_entry IDT[IDT_SIZE];
/*
* This function modify the data
* of an IDT entry at position
* specified by the interrupt
* variable.
*/
void idt_add(unsigned char interrupt,unsigned short off_higher, unsigned short off_lower, unsigned short selector, unsigned char present_dpl, unsigned char not_used)
{
IDT[interrupt].off_higher = off_higher ;
IDT[interrupt].off_lower = off_lower;
IDT[interrupt].selector = selector;
IDT[interrupt].present_dpl = present_dpl;
IDT[interrupt].not_used = not_used;
}
/*
* This function is just a wrapper
* fot the load_idt() function located
* in interrupt.asm
*/
void _load_idt(){
load_idt();
}
